MAS Context is a Chicago-based nonprofit organization that addresses issues that affect the urban context through publications, events, and installations.

The County Board ignored interest from three developers who wanted to adapt and reuse the nationally significant Will County Courthouse.

It could have been anything—now it will be an empty lot.

Chicago-born Richard Hunt, one of the foremost African-American abstract sculptor and artist of public sculpture of the twentieth century has died. He was 88.
